44/**
45 * The Telephony provider contains data related to phone operation, specifically SMS and MMS
46 * messages and access to the APN list, including the MMSC to use.
47 *
48 * <p class="note"><strong>Note:</strong> These APIs are not available on all Android-powered
49 * devices. If your app depends on telephony features such as for managing SMS messages, include
50 * a <a href="{@docRoot}guide/topics/manifest/uses-feature-element.html">{@code &lt;uses-feature>}
51 * </a> element in your manifest that declares the {@code "android.hardware.telephony"} hardware
52 * feature. Alternatively, you can check for telephony availability at runtime using either
53 * {@link android.content.pm.PackageManager#hasSystemFeature
54 * hasSystemFeature(PackageManager.FEATURE_TELEPHONY)} or {@link
55 * android.telephony.TelephonyManager#getPhoneType}.</p>
56 *
57 * <h3>Creating an SMS app</h3>
58 *
59 * <p>Only the default SMS app (selected by the user in system settings) is able to write to the
60 * SMS Provider (the tables defined within the {@code Telephony} class) and only the default SMS
61 * app receives the {@link android.provider.Telephony.Sms.Intents#SMS_DELIVER_ACTION} broadcast
62 * when the user receives an SMS or the {@link
63 * android.provider.Telephony.Sms.Intents#WAP_PUSH_DELIVER_ACTION} broadcast when the user
64 * receives an MMS.</p>
65 *
66 * <p>Any app that wants to behave as the user's default SMS app must handle the following intents:
67 * <ul>
68 * <li>In a broadcast receiver, include an intent filter for {@link Sms.Intents#SMS_DELIVER_ACTION}
69 * (<code>"android.provider.Telephony.SMS_DELIVER"</code>). The broadcast receiver must also
70 * require the {@link android.Manifest.permission#BROADCAST_SMS} permission.
71 * <p>This allows your app to directly receive incoming SMS messages.</p></li>
72 * <li>In a broadcast receiver, include an intent filter for {@link
73 * Sms.Intents#WAP_PUSH_DELIVER_ACTION}} ({@code "android.provider.Telephony.WAP_PUSH_DELIVER"})
74 * with the MIME type <code>"application/vnd.wap.mms-message"</code>.
75 * The broadcast receiver must also require the {@link
76 * android.Manifest.permission#BROADCAST_WAP_PUSH} permission.
77 * <p>This allows your app to directly receive incoming MMS messages.</p></li>
78 * <li>In your activity that delivers new messages, include an intent filter for
79 * {@link android.content.Intent#ACTION_SENDTO} (<code>"android.intent.action.SENDTO"
80 * </code>) with schemas, <code>sms:</code>, <code>smsto:</code>, <code>mms:</code>, and
81 * <code>mmsto:</code>.
82 * <p>This allows your app to receive intents from other apps that want to deliver a
83 * message.</p></li>
84 * <li>In a service, include an intent filter for {@link
85 * android.telephony.TelephonyManager#ACTION_RESPOND_VIA_MESSAGE}
86 * (<code>"android.intent.action.RESPOND_VIA_MESSAGE"</code>) with schemas,
87 * <code>sms:</code>, <code>smsto:</code>, <code>mms:</code>, and <code>mmsto:</code>.
88 * This service must also require the {@link
89 * android.Manifest.permission#SEND_RESPOND_VIA_MESSAGE} permission.
90 * <p>This allows users to respond to incoming phone calls with an immediate text message
91 * using your app.</p></li>
92 * </ul>
93 *
94 * <p>Other apps that are not selected as the default SMS app can only <em>read</em> the SMS
95 * Provider, but may also be notified when a new SMS arrives by listening for the {@link
96 * Sms.Intents#SMS_RECEIVED_ACTION}
97 * broadcast, which is a non-abortable broadcast that may be delivered to multiple apps. This
98 * broadcast is intended for apps that&mdash;while not selected as the default SMS app&mdash;need to
99 * read special incoming messages such as to perform phone number verification.</p>
100 *
101 * <p>For more information about building SMS apps, read the blog post, <a
102 * href="http://android-developers.blogspot.com/2013/10/getting-your-sms-apps-ready-for-kitkat.html"
103 * >Getting Your SMS Apps Ready for KitKat</a>.</p>
104 *
105 */

817            /**
818             * Broadcast Action: A new text-based SMS message has been received
819             * by the device. This intent will only be delivered to the default
820             * sms app. That app is responsible for writing the message and notifying
821             * the user. The intent will have the following extra values:</p>
822             *
823             * <ul>
824             *   <li><em>"pdus"</em> - An Object[] of byte[]s containing the PDUs
825             *   that make up the message.</li>
826             *   <li><em>"format"</em> - A String describing the format of the PDUs. It can
827             *   be either "3gpp" or "3gpp2".</li>
828             *   <li><em>"subscription"</em> - An optional long value of the subscription id which
829             *   received the message.</li>
830             *   <li><em>"slot"</em> - An optional int value of the SIM slot containing the
831             *   subscription.</li>
832             *   <li><em>"phone"</em> - An optional int value of the phone id associated with the
833             *   subscription.</li>
834             *   <li><em>"errorCode"</em> - An optional int error code associated with receiving
835             *   the message.</li>
836             * </ul>
837             *
838             * <p>The extra values can be extracted using
839             * {@link #getMessagesFromIntent(Intent)}.</p>
840             *
841             * <p>If a BroadcastReceiver encounters an error while processing
842             * this intent it should set the result code appropriately.</p>
843             *
844             * <p class="note"><strong>Note:</strong>
845             * The broadcast receiver that filters for this intent must declare
846             * {@link android.Manifest.permission#BROADCAST_SMS} as a required permission in
847             * the <a href="{@docRoot}guide/topics/manifest/receiver-element.html">{@code
848             * &lt;receiver>}</a> tag.
849             */
850            @SdkConstant(SdkConstantType.BROADCAST_INTENT_ACTION)
851            public static final String SMS_DELIVER_ACTION =
852                    "android.provider.Telephony.SMS_DELIVER";

1797        /**
1798         * Given the recipients list and subject of an unsaved message,
1799         * return its thread ID.  If the message starts a new thread,
1800         * allocate a new thread ID.  Otherwise, use the appropriate
1801         * existing thread ID.
1802         *
1803         * <p>Find the thread ID of the same set of recipients (in any order,
1804         * without any additions). If one is found, return it. Otherwise,
1805         * return a unique thread ID.</p>
1806         */
1807        public static long getOrCreateThreadId(
1808                Context context, Set<String> recipients) {
1809            Uri.Builder uriBuilder = THREAD_ID_CONTENT_URI.buildUpon();
1810
1811            for (String recipient : recipients) {
1812                if (Mms.isEmailAddress(recipient)) {
1813                    recipient = Mms.extractAddrSpec(recipient);
1814                }
1815
1816                uriBuilder.appendQueryParameter("recipient", recipient);
1817            }
1818
1819            Uri uri = uriBuilder.build();
1820            //if (DEBUG) Rlog.v(TAG, "getOrCreateThreadId uri: " + uri);
1821
1822            Cursor cursor = SqliteWrapper.query(context, context.getContentResolver(),
1823                    uri, ID_PROJECTION, null, null, null);
1824            if (cursor != null) {
1825                try {
1826                    if (cursor.moveToFirst()) {
1827                        return cursor.getLong(0);
1828                    } else {
1829                        Rlog.e(TAG, "getOrCreateThreadId returned no rows!");
1830                    }
1831                } finally {
1832                    cursor.close();
1833                }
1834            }
1835
1836            Rlog.e(TAG, "getOrCreateThreadId failed with " + recipients.size() + " recipients");
1837            throw new IllegalArgumentException("Unable to find or allocate a thread ID.");
1838        }
